U.S. patent number D873,203 [Application Number D/656,108] was granted by the patent office on 2020-01-21 for roof for a vehicle. This patent grant is currently assigned to Jaguar Land Rover Limited. The grantee listed for this patent is Jaguar Land Rover Limited. Invention is credited to Simon Grand.
